Job Description




As a Security Officer - Healthcare Roving Patrol in New York, NY, you will serve and safeguard clients in a range of industries such as Healthcare, and more. As an unarmed patrol officer with Allied Universal in a healthcare location, you will monitor and patrol assigned areas, helping to deter security-related incidents and supporting a secure environment for patients, visitors, and staff. You will conduct routine patrols, remain visible to promote a welcoming atmosphere, and provide exceptional customer service and communication, all while upholding our values of teamwork, integrity, and putting people first.

What You'll Do:

  • Provide customer service to clients, staff, and visitors by carrying out security-related procedures, site-specific policies, and emergency response activities as needed.
  • Respond to incidents and critical situations in a calm, problem-solving manner within the healthcare location.
  • Conduct regular and random patrols throughout the facility and perimeter to help to deter unwanted activity and identify potential security-related concerns.
  • Monitor entrances, exits, and sensitive areas to help to deter unauthorized access and report any suspicious behavior or activities.
  • Document and report security-related incidents, hazards, and maintenance issues according to Allied Universal protocols.
  • Assist with access control, visitor management, and enforcement of site-specific policies to help to maintain order within the healthcare environment.
  • Collaborate with staff and local authorities as needed during emergency situations or drills.
